South Korea's military said Pyongyang is preparing to test a submarine-launched ballistic missile (SLBM), the Yonhap news agency reported.

The military detected preparations for a test this week in Sinpo, South Hamgyong Province, North Korea, Yonhap reported, citing an unnamed South Korean military source.

South Korean President Yoon Suk-yeol is aware of signs and movements indicating North Korean provocations, including SLBMs, the presidential office said in a statement.

Next week, U.S. Vice President Harris will visit the region and meet with the leaders of Japan and South Korea.

A senior U.S. administration official said Friday that nuclear tests or other provocations are possible during Harris' trip to the region, but they have no predictions or statements.

The U.S. aircraft carrier arrived in South Korea Friday for the first time in about four years, joining other warships to participate in a joint exercise with South Korean forces.
